What Is a 110 cc Dirt Bike?
A 110 cc dirt bike is a lightweight, off-road motorcycle designed for recreational and competitive riding. With a 110 cubic centimeter (cc) engine, these bikes offer a balance of power and maneuverability, making them ideal for riders of all skill levels. Whether you're hitting the trails or practicing jumps, a 110 cc dirt bike delivers a thrilling ride without overwhelming beginners.
Key Features of a 110 cc Dirt Bike
110 cc dirt bikes come packed with features that enhance performance and durability. Here are some of the most notable ones:
- Lightweight Frame: Designed for easy handling and control, especially on uneven terrain.
- Air-Cooled Engine: Efficient cooling system to prevent overheating during long rides.
- Adjustable Suspension: Allows riders to customize the bike's response to different terrains.
- Durable Tires: Knobby tires provide excellent traction on dirt, mud, and gravel.
- Compact Size: Perfect for younger riders or those with smaller statures.

Maintenance Tips for Your 110 cc Dirt Bike
To keep your 110 cc dirt bike running smoothly, regular maintenance is essential. Here are some key tips:
- Check the Oil: Change the oil regularly to ensure optimal engine performance.
- Inspect the Chain: Keep the chain clean and properly lubricated to prevent wear and tear.
- Clean the Air Filter: A dirty air filter can reduce engine efficiency, so clean or replace it as needed.
- Tire Pressure: Maintain the correct tire pressure for better traction and handling.
- Brake Maintenance: Regularly check the brake pads and fluid levels to ensure safe stopping power.
Riding Techniques for 110 cc Dirt Bikes
Mastering the right techniques can enhance your riding experience and keep you safe. Here are some tips:
- Body Positioning: Lean forward when accelerating and backward when braking to maintain balance.
- Throttle Control: Smooth throttle inputs help prevent wheel spin and loss of control.
- Cornering: Shift your weight to the outside peg when turning to improve stability.
- Jumping: Approach jumps at a steady speed and keep your body centered to land smoothly.
- Terrain Awareness: Always scan the trail ahead to anticipate obstacles and adjust your riding accordingly.
Safety Gear for 110 cc Dirt Bike Riders
Safety should always be a top priority when riding a dirt bike. Here's the essential gear you'll need:
- Helmet: A DOT-approved helmet is a must to protect your head in case of a fall.
- Goggles: Protect your eyes from dirt, debris, and UV rays with a sturdy pair of goggles.
- Gloves: Improve grip and protect your hands from blisters and abrasions.
- Boots: Sturdy off-road boots provide ankle support and protect your feet from impacts.
- Body Armor: Consider wearing a chest protector and knee guards for added safety.
